Summary: |
Three pioneer children recount their trip across the prairie in a series of easy-to-read poems. |
Teaching Ideas: |
Comparisons among the children's points of view will work well. The language is poetic and filled with metaphors, so the text will be useful for focusing on figurative language. Text sets include Westward Expansion or pioneer life or change/relocation. |
